The President,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o has been ranked among the top 20 most paid presidents in Africa.
The President who was given the 16th position takes a salary of about US $76,000 per annum.

African heads of governments are among the highest paid in the world despite the continent’s many challenges
Check out the list
1. Paul Biya (President of Cameroon)
Paul Biya who turned into the leader of Cameroon by challenging the RDPC ideological group procures $620,976 every year, positioning first as the most generously compensated pioneer in Africa.
2. Mohammed VI of Morocco
Mohammed VI is an individual from the Alaouite line and he turned into the lord of Morocco after the passing of his dad King Hassan II in 1999. He procures 488,604 USD consistently, being the second most generously compensated pioneer in Africa.
3. Matamela Cyril Ramaphosa (President of South Africa)
Matamela Cyril Ramaphosa is the fifth and current President of South Africa, he acquires $223,500 per annum which causes him to sit in the third position.

4. Uhuru Muigai Kenyatta (President Of Kenya)
Uhuru Muigai Kenyatta is the fourth and the current President of the Republic of Kenya, he procures $192,200 per annum.
5. Yoweri Museveni (President Of Uganda)
Yoweri Museveni was conceived on the fifteenth of September 1944, he has been the President of Uganda since 1986 and he acquires $183,216 per annum.
6. Abdelmadjid Tebboune (President Of Algeria)
Abdelmadjid Tebboune is the current leader of Algeria after the last political decision that was held in 2019, he acquires $168,000 consistently and sits on the sixth position.
7. Teodoro Obiang Nguema Mbasogo (President Of Equatorial Guinea)
Teodoro Obiang Nguema Mbasogo is the leader of Equatorial Guinea and he acquires 152,680 USD per annum as he sits in office, he sits in the seventh position.
8. Emmerson Dambudzo Mnangagwa (President Of Zimbabwe)
Emmerson Dambudzo Mnangagwa, has been the leader of Zimbabwe since 2017, he was Mugabe’s Vice President, until Mugabe was taken out from office. He won the overall decisions in 2018 and he acquires 146,590 USD per annum.
9. Mohamed Abdullahi Mohamed ( President Of Somalia)
Mohamed Abdullahi Mohamed is the ninth leader of Somalia and he has held that office of the president since 2017, he procures 120,000 USD per annum.
10. Azali Assoumani (President Of Comoros)
Azali Assoumani is the current leader of Comoros, he has been in office since 2016 and he procures 115,000 USD yearly.
11. Félix Antoine Tshisekedi Tshilombo (President Of The Republic of Congo)
Félix Antoine Tshisekedi Tshilombo is the current leader of the Republic of Congo, he has been in office since January of 2019, and he procures 108,400 USD yearly.
12. Alassane Dramane Ouattara (President Of Ivory Coast)
Alassane Dramane Ouattara has been the leader of Ivory Coast since 2010, he procures 100,000 USD consistently as the president.
13. Hage Gottfried Geingob (President Of Namibia)
Hage Gottfried Geingob is the current leader of Namibia, he has been in office since 2015. He procures 99,241 USD yearly and sits in the thirteenth spot.
14. George Manneh Oppong Weah (President Of Liberia)
George Manneh Oppong Weah who won the 1995 FIFA world player of the year is the 25th President of Liberia and he has been in office since 2018. He as of now acquires 90,000 USD yearly as the leader of Liberia.
15. Paul Kagame (President Of Rwanda)
Paul Kagame is the current President of Rwanda since 2000, he at present procures 85,000 USD yearly.
16. Nana Akufo-Addo (President Of Ghana)
The current leader of Ghana is Nana Akufo-Addo, he won the 2016 official political decision against the occupant president, John Dramani Mahama, he was sworn into office in 2017 and procures 76,000 USD per annum.
17. João Manuel Gonçalves Lourenço (President Of Angola)
João Manuel Gonçalves Lourenço has been the President of Angola since 2017, he sits on the seventeenth position acquiring 74,480 USD yearly as the leader of Angola.
18. Arthur Peter Mutharika (President Of Malawi)
Arthur Peter Mutharika was conceived on the eighteenth of July 1940 he has been the President of Malawi since 2014. He procures 74,300 USD yearly.
19. Abdel Fattah el-Sisi (President Of Egypt)
Abdel Fattah el-Sisi is the current leader of Egypt, he was authoritatively chosen in 2014 and he procures 70,400 USD yearly.
20.Muhammadu Buhari (President Of Nigeria)
Muhammadu Buhari is the current leader of Nigeria, he has been in office since 2015 as the fifteenth President of Nigeria, he acquires 69,000 USD yearly.
